摘要
该文提出一种论证安全协议之安全性质的非单调动态逻辑 .针对信息安全的特定需要 ,给出了一组与加密、解密、签名、认证和密钥分配等密码学操作有关的公理和推理规则 ,举例说明了这一逻辑框架在验证安全协议方面的应用 ,并讨论了需要进一步解决的问题 .
In this paper, a non monotonic dynamic logic that verifies properties of security protocols is introduced. In accordance with the specific requirement of information security, it provides axioms and inference rules about various cryptographic operations such as encryption, decryption, signature, authentication and key assignment. Several instances are given to illustrate its applications in security protocol verification. Open problems for further study are also discussed.
